Understanding Licensed Roofers Oro Valley

Definition and Core Components

Licensed roofers in Oro Valley are professional contractors specializing in the installation, repair, and maintenance of roofing systems for residential and commercial properties. Their expertise encompasses a wide range of materials, including asphalt shingles, metal roofing, tile, and flat roofs. The core components of their work include:

  1. Roof Inspection: Conducting thorough inspections to assess the condition of existing roofs, identify potential issues, and provide recommendations for repairs or replacements.
  2. Roof Installation: Installing new roofing systems, ensuring proper flashing, sealing, and alignment for optimal performance and protection.
  3. Roof Repair: Fixing damaged or leaking roofs, patching holes, replacing missing shingles, and addressing various roofing concerns.
  4. Roof Maintenance: Regular upkeep to prolong roof lifespan, including cleaning gutters, repairing leaks, and performing minor repairs.
  5. Compliance with Building Codes: Adhering to local building codes and regulations to ensure safe and legal roofing practices.

FAQ Section

Q: What sets licensed roofers apart from general contractors or handymen?
A: Licensed roofers possess specialized skills, knowledge of local building codes, and industry-specific insurance, ensuring they can handle roofing tasks safely and effectively. They are trained professionals who adhere to strict standards, making them the preferred choice for complex roofing projects.

Q: How do I know if my roof needs repairing or replacing?
A: Regular inspections by licensed roofers are essential. Look for signs like missing shingles, leaks, mold growth, or visible damage. If you notice any of these issues, a professional assessment can help determine the best course of action.

Q: Are there tax incentives for roofing renovations?
A: Yes, various federal and local programs offer tax credits and deductions for energy-efficient home improvements, including roofing upgrades that incorporate energy-saving materials or technologies. Consult with a roofer to explore these options.

Q: How can I ensure the roofer I hire is reputable?
A: Check their license, insurance, and worker’s compensation coverage. Read customer reviews, request references, and compare quotes from multiple providers. Reputable roofers will be transparent about their credentials and practices.

Q: What should I do during a roofing emergency, like a severe storm-related leak?
A: Contact a licensed roofer immediately for an emergency repair. Until the professional arrives, cover the leak with a tarp to prevent further damage, and avoid walking on wet or damaged roofs to ensure safety.

Identifying Common Signs of Roof Damage

Licensed Roofers Oro Valley

Roof damage can often go unnoticed until it becomes a significant issue, leading to costly repairs and potential safety hazards. Identifying common signs of roof damage is crucial for homeowners and property managers alike. Licensed roofer specialists in Oro Valley are equipped with the knowledge and expertise to detect even the subtlest indicators of trouble, ensuring timely intervention before severe weather events or age-related deterioration take their toll.

One of the most visible signs of potential roof damage is the presence of missing or damaged shingles. These protective layers shield your home from the elements, so any loss can expose the underlying structure to water intrusion and structural compromise. Additionally, irregularities in the roofing material’s texture, such as buckling or warping, might indicate moisture buildup or poor installation. Green roofing options have gained popularity for their environmental benefits, but specialized installation and maintenance are essential to prevent damage from different growth patterns of plants compared to traditional materials. Oro Valley’s residential roof installation specialists, who are both insured and bonded, understand these nuances, ensuring that green roofs function effectively and last for many years.

Another critical sign is the development of visible stains or mold on the interior walls or ceilings. These often result from water penetration through damaged shingles or flashing, highlighting the importance of regular inspections, especially after severe storms. Data suggests that early detection of roof leaks can significantly reduce repair costs and minimize damage to insulation and other structural components. Actionable advice includes scheduling professional assessments every few years and promptly addressing any signs of damage to prevent further complications and ensure your home remains a safe and secure sanctuary.
